Català: El Puig Castellar és un poblat iber situat a Santa Coloma de Gramenet, al cim del Puig Castellar, de 303 m. Fou fundat per la tribu dels laietans cap al segle VI aC i fou abandonat entre els segles III i II aC. El Puig Castellar va ser descobert entre els anys 1904 i 1905 per Ferran Segarra i de Siscar, un il·lustre habitant de Santa Coloma de Gramenet que era propietari de les terres on es troba el poblat. El 1917 Ferran Segarra va donar els terrenys a l'Institut d'Estudis Catalans, i aquests, de 1922 a 1925, es dedicaren a excavar a la zona nord del poblat. |
